Viki Bowen, Ed. D., is employed by General Dynamics C4 Systems in the Orlando Battle Management Systems Division where she is Chief Engineer, Learning Solutions. She received her doctoral degree from the University of Georgia where her research focused on cognition and multimedia in computer-based training.
Dr. Bowen has 24 years of experience developing distributed learning products and managing production teams. She is a skilled programmer, human factors engineer, and facilitator. She currently leads a team developing distributed training for the Joint Force Support Component Command and other Joint Logistics organizations. She also leads the Future Combat Systems Level 1 Fusion Interactive Multimedia Instruction Development Team.
She previously headed the Air Force Civil Engineer Support Agency’s (AFCESA) Automated Civil Engineer Systems (ACES) web training team. She was instrumental in establishing several of AFCESA’s Communities of Practices and aided in establishing their knowledge management program.
